| The fifth World Water Forum is closing in quickly. From 16 to 22 March, Istanbul will host over 20000 stakeholders on water for a week long event focusing on global collaboration to address water problems. The Forum offers the water community and policy- and decision-makers from all over the world the unique opportunity to come together to create links, debate and find solutions to achieve water security. |
|
The World Water Forum is also the first major milestone in the European Regional Process (ERP) preparing for the Forum. In Istanbul the European Regional Session will present the results of the Process, as summarised in the European Regional Document. On the basis of these results, and the discussions taking place in Istanbul, the European Regional Process will continue its work after the Forum.
The European Regional Process will also be present at the Forum with the European Regional Pavilion. This Pavilion will present the work of the ERP and gives European partners the chance to present their activities. Furthermore, it provides good opportunities to make best use of the large networking opportunities the Forum presents.
